/*
* GitHub Content Client — AEMCoder pattern
*
* DA stores content in GitHub repos. We write directly to that repo
* using the GitHub Contents API + a PAT. Same auth model as AEMCoder
* (Claude Code uses filesystem access; we use the GitHub API equivalent).
*
* One credential (GitHub PAT) handles everything:
* - Read content from DA's GitHub repo
* - Write/update content
* - No IMS, no DA auth, no relay bookmarklets
*/
const API = 'https://api.github.com';
/* ─── Token management ─── */
export function getGitHubToken() {
return localStorage.getItem('ew-github-token') || '';
}
export function setGitHubToken(token) {
localStorage.setItem('ew-github-token', token.trim());
}
export function hasGitHubToken() {
return !!getGitHubToken();
}
/* ─── API helpers ─── */
async function ghFetch(url, opts = {}) {
const token = getGitHubToken();
if (!token) throw new Error('No GitHub token configured. Add it in Settings.');
const headers = {
Authorization: `token ${token}`,
Accept: 'application/vnd.github.v3+json',
...opts.headers,
};
const resp = await fetch(url, { ...opts, headers });
if (!resp.ok) {
const body = await resp.text();
throw new Error(`GitHub API ${resp.status}: ${body.slice(0, 200)}`);
}
return resp.json();
}
/* ─── Content operations ─── */
/**
* Read a content file from the DA content repo.
* Returns { html, sha } where sha is needed for updates.
*/
export async function readContent(org, repo, path, branch = 'main') {
const filePath = path.replace(/^\/+/, '');
const htmlPath = filePath.endsWith('.html') ? filePath : `${filePath}.html`;
const data = await ghFetch(
`${API}/repos/${org}/${repo}/contents/${htmlPath}?ref=${branch}`,
);
const html = atob(data.content.replace(/\n/g, ''));
return { html, sha: data.sha, path: htmlPath };
}
/**
* Write/update a content file in the DA content repo.
* If sha is provided, updates existing file. Otherwise creates new.
* Returns { commitSha, fileSha, path }.
*/
export async function writeContent(org, repo, path, html, sha = null, branch = 'main') {
const filePath = path.replace(/^\/+/, '');
const htmlPath = filePath.endsWith('.html') ? filePath : `${filePath}.html`;
// If no SHA provided, try to get it (for update)
let currentSha = sha;
if (!currentSha) {
try {
const existing = await ghFetch(
`${API}/repos/${org}/${repo}/contents/${htmlPath}?ref=${branch}`,
);
currentSha = existing.sha;
} catch {
// File doesn't exist — will create new
}
}
const body = {
message: `Update ${htmlPath} via Compass`,
content: btoa(unescape(encodeURIComponent(html))),
branch,
};
if (currentSha) body.sha = currentSha;
const data = await ghFetch(
`${API}/repos/${org}/${repo}/contents/${htmlPath}`,
{ method: 'PUT', body: JSON.stringify(body) },
);
return {
commitSha: data.commit?.sha,
fileSha: data.content?.sha,
path: htmlPath,
htmlUrl: data.content?.html_url,
};
}
/**
* List content files in a directory.
*/
export async function listContent(org, repo, path = '', branch = 'main') {
const dirPath = path.replace(/^\/+/, '').replace(/\/+$/, '');
const url = dirPath
? `${API}/repos/${org}/${repo}/contents/${dirPath}?ref=${branch}`
: `${API}/repos/${org}/${repo}/contents?ref=${branch}`;
const data = await ghFetch(url);
return Array.isArray(data)
? data.filter((f) => f.name.endsWith('.html') || f.type === 'dir')
: [data];
}
/* ─── Repo management operations ─── */
/**
* Get repo metadata (default branch, visibility, description).
*/
export async function getRepoInfo(org, repo) {
const data = await ghFetch(`${API}/repos/${org}/${repo}`);
return {
defaultBranch: data.default_branch,
isPrivate: data.private,
description: data.description,
fullName: data.full_name,
htmlUrl: data.html_url,
};
}
/**
* List branches for a repo. Returns [{name, isDefault}].
*/
export async function listBranches(org, repo) {
const data = await ghFetch(`${API}/repos/${org}/${repo}/branches?per_page=50`);
return data.map((b) => ({ name: b.name, sha: b.commit?.sha }));
}
/**
* Get authenticated user info (validates the token).
*/
export async function getAuthenticatedUser() {
return ghFetch(`${API}/user`);
}
/**
* Get repo tree (recursive file listing). Uses Git Trees API for speed.
* Returns flat array of {path, type, size}.
*/
export async function getRepoTree(org, repo, branch = 'main') {
const data = await ghFetch(
`${API}/repos/${org}/${repo}/git/trees/${branch}?recursive=1`,
);
return (data.tree || [])
.filter((f) => f.path.endsWith('.html') || f.type === 'tree')
.map((f) => ({ path: f.path, type: f.type, size: f.size }));
}
/**
* Trigger AEM preview via admin.hlx.page.
* For DA-backed sites, this needs IMS auth (won't work with GitHub token).
* Falls back gracefully — content is already written, preview will sync eventually.
*/
export async function triggerPreview(org, repo, branch, path) {
const pagePath = path.replace(/\.html$/, '').replace(/^\/+/, '');
const url = `https://admin.hlx.page/preview/${org}/${repo}/${branch}/${pagePath}`;
try {
const token = getGitHubToken();
const resp = await fetch(url, {
method: 'POST',
headers: token ? { Authorization: `token ${token}` } : {},
});
return { ok: resp.ok, status: resp.status };
} catch (err) {
return { ok: false, status: 0, error: err.message };
}
}
